What's The Definition Of Hemiprotein?Synonyms | Synonyms for Hemiprotein: Related Terms | Find terms related to Hemiprotein: See Also | Hemiprotein In Webster's Dictionary \Hem`i*pro"te*in\, n. [Hemi- + protein.] (Physiol.
Chem.)
An insoluble, proteid substance, described by
Sch["u]tzenberger, formed when albumin is heated for some
time with dilute sulphuric acid. It is apparently identical
with antialbumid and dyspeptone.
